1 Technical data and dimension drawings
1.1 Line choke type ND..• To increase overvoltage protection.• To limit the charging current when several inverters are connected together in paral-
lel on the input end with shared mains contactors (rated current of line choke = totalof inverter currents).
• ND.. line filters have cRUus approval independent of the MOVIDRIVE® drive invert-ers.
NOTES• In the MOVIDRIVE® MDX60B/61B system manual, part number 11427817, edition
09/2006, this correction sheet replaces:– the assignment of ND.. type line chokes to MOVIDRIVE® MDX60B/61B
units– the cable cross sections of the L1-L3/L1’-L3’ connections of the NF150-503
line filter• Only electrical specialists are allowed to perform installation and startup ob-
serving relevant accident prevention regulations and the MOVIDRIVE®MDX60B/61B operating instructions!

1 Line filter option type NF...-...Technical data and dimension drawings
1.2 Line filter option type NF...-...• To suppress interference emission on the line side of inverters.• Do not switch between the NF... line filter and MOVIDRIVE®.• NF.. line filters have cRUus approval independent of the MOVIDRIVE® drive invert-
ers.
Line filter type NF009-503 NF014-503 NF018-503 NF035-503 NF048-503
Part number 827 412 6 827,116 X 827 413 4 827 128 3 827 117 8
Rated voltage UN 3 × AC 380 V –10 % ... AC 500 V +10 %, 50/60 Hz
Rated current IN AC 9 A AC 14 A AC 18 A AC 35 A AC 48 A
Power loss at IN PV 6 W 9 W 12 W 15 W 22 W
Earth-leakage current at VN < 25 mA < 25 mA < 25 mA < 25 mA < 40 mA
Ambient temperature ϑU –25 ... +40 °C
Degree of protection IP20 (EN 60529)
